On Tue, 2010-06-01 at 22:51 +0200, Jozef Legény wrote:
The call to configure I use is :
./configure --prefix=/opt/gimp-2.7 --disable-mmx
and the resulting error is
checking for jpeg_destroy_decompress in -ljpeg... yes
checking for jpeglib.h... no (Can't include jpeglib.h)
configure:
On Tue, Jun 1, 2010 at 23:58, Sven Neumann s...@gimp.org wrote:
Well, did you add -I/opt/local/include to CPPFLAGS before calling the
configure script?
Actually, I didn't, just tried it and it worked. Thank you.
